Возможные варианты устранения отсутствующего файла OpenAL32.dll
Вариант 1. Проверка на наличие вирусов
Одна из наиболее вероятных причин отсутствия файла динамической библиотеки OpenAL32.dll является заражение вредоносным кодом. Самый простой способ подцепить вирус — скачать программу или игру с непроверенного сайта. Часто на эту удочку попадаются неопытные пользователи, скачав что-нибудь с вредоносным кодом. Естественно, что антивирусная защита вашего компьютера попросту не позволит заразить всю систему, поэтому блокирует файл, помещая его в карантин или, вообще, удаляя. Что вам можно будет сделать?
- Перейти в настройки антивирусной программы и удостовериться, что ваш файл OpenAL32.dll не был обнаружен ею как повреждённый вирусом. Обычно вирусы и подозрительные файлы помещаются в карантин, то есть копируются в специальную защищённую папку на жёстком диске, из которой они не смогут причинить вред, либо же вовсе удаляются. Если файл помещён в карантин, отметьте его и восстановите. Для пущей уверенности занесите его или папку с установленным софтом в исключения, чтобы не страдать от проблемы в дальнейшем.
- Просканировать компьютер на наличие вредоносных файлов встроенным или установленным антивирусом, или одним из бесплатных сканеров, например, DrWeb CureIT или AdwCleaner. В случае обнаружения заражённых файлов удалите их.
Если утилита обнаружила вирус, удалите зараженные файлы
Если файл OpenAL32.dll на вашем компьютере повреждён или удалён, переустановите драйвера или вручную скопируйте эту динамическую библиотеку в нужную системную папку. Об этом написано в следующих пунктах.
Вариант 2. Восстановление последней работающей конфигурации
Во время своей работы операционная система Windows через определённый промежуток времени автоматически создаёт точки восстановления, благодаря которым можно вернуть состояние системы на последнее рабочее. Например, вы что-нибудь установили, из-за чего возникают различные системные ошибки, такие, как отсутствие файла OpenAL32.dll. Но ещё час назад у вас работало всё как часики. Вот благодаря автоматическому восстановлению и возможно вернуть компьютер к последнему рабочему состоянию. Для этого:
- Запустите Пуск — Панель управления — Система — Дополнительные параметры системы — Защита системы.
- Нажмите на кнопку «Восстановить».
- После перезагрузки компьютера выберите из списка дату и время, на которое вы желаете откатиться.
- Следуйте дальнейшим указаниям мастера восстановления.
Внимание! Учтите, что такой способ может сработать не во всех случаях, так как автоматическое создание точек восстановления не у всех включено по умолчанию.
Вариант 3. Очистка реестра Windows
В случае, если вы очень часто устанавливаете и удаляете программное обеспечение, большая вероятность отсутствия файла OpenAL32.dll заключается в засорённости реестра Windows. Хотя ошибки могут встречаться и по другим причинам. Для того чтобы не допустить этой ситуации, регулярно пользуйтесь программным обеспечением для очистки реестра. Их существует довольно много, как платных, так и бесплатных. Одним из наиболее удачных решений является программа CCleaner, работу которые мы рассмотрим.
- Установив программу, запустите её и перейдите во вкладку «Реестр» с левой стороны.
- Убедитесь, что отмечены все пункты в окошке «Целостность реестра».
- Нажмите на кнопку «Поиск проблемы», а затем «Исправить».
- При запросе о сохранении резервной копии сделанных изменений нажать «Нет».
- Во всплывающем окошке нажать «Исправить отмеченные», а после окончания — «Закрыть».
Так можно очистить реестр Windows с помощью CCleaner
Вариант 4. Переустановка или обновление драйверов
Файл OpenAL32.dll очень часто является практически незаменимым компонентом звукового и видеодрайвера. Ещё несколько лет назад пакет OpenAL распространялся в виде отдельного пакета практически для каждой операционной системы, но после перехода на платную модель распространения отдельные его компоненты стали встраиваться в программное обеспечение от производителей звуковых и видеокарт. Соответственно, если эта динамическая библиотека отсутствует, проблема может заключаться именно в драйвере, поэтому вам нужно попробовать его обновить.
Шаг 1
Первым делом вам нужно узнать как минимум производителя, а идеально и серию или даже модель компонента. Узнать это можно с помощью Диспетчера устройств операционной системы Windows либо же на сайте производителя компьютера или ноутбука. Если у вас ноутбук, сделать это гораздо проще, достаточно найти страницу с описанием вашей модели на сайте компании. Подобным образом можно навести справки о системном блоке, приобретённом в виде готового решения. Если же вы собирали системник из отдельных компонентов, у вас должна остаться распечатка с используемыми параметрами. На худой конец можно скачать и установить специальную утилиту для считывания информации о компонентах вашего устройства. Наиболее известными являются AIDA64 или Everest.
Шаг 2
Узнав модель видеокарты или звукового процессора, установите его драйвер. Это можно сделать одним из следующих способов:
- Автоматический поиск через Диспетчер устройств. Для этого вам нужно открыть Диспетчер устройств (Пуск — Панель управления). Данные о звуковой карте отображаются в разделе «Аудиовходы и аудиовыходы», а о графическом процессоре — «Видеоадаптер». Кликните правой кнопкой мыши, выберите Обновить драйвер — Автоматический поиск обновлённых драйверов. Если на удалённом сервере Microsoft имеется версия новее установленной, или будут обнаружены какие-то проблемы с драйвером, будет автоматически загружена и установлена новая версия.
- Ручная установка. Перейдя на сайт производителя звукового или графического процессора, либо на сайт поддержки пользователей вашего производителя ноутбука или компьютера, на странице поиска драйверов выберите вашу модель, скачайте драйвер и установите его как обычную программу. Во время установки компьютер будет автоматически перезагружен.
- Ручная установка через Диспетчер устройств. Иногда обычным способом драйвер может и не установиться. В таком случае вам нужно распаковать скачанный драйвер в папку на компьютере, перейти в Диспетчер устройств, найти нужное вам оборудование, кликнуть правой кнопкой мыши — Обновить драйвер — Выполнить поиск драйверов на этом компьютере, через проводник указать папку с распакованным программным обеспечением, нажать Далее и дождаться окончания установки. Может понадобиться перезапустить систему вручную.
Выполнить обновление драйверов можно в ручном режиме через Диспетчер устройств
Вариант 5. Ручная установка файла
В определённых случаях этот вариант решения проблемы является довольно рискованным, поскольку может привести к неработоспособности операционной системы Windows. Его суть заключается в скачивании отдельного файла OpenAL32.dll и в ручном переносе его в системную папку.
- Скачайте файл OpenAL32.dll внизу статьи. В архиве вы найдёте несколько версий этого файла, поэтому если не получается воспользоваться одним, вы можете попробовать другой.
- Куда кидать скачанный файл? Перейдите в папку, где вы его сохранили, и скопируйте его в системную папку, расположение которой зависит от того, сколько бит имеет ваша Windows. Если вы пользуетесь 32-битной системы, скопируйте его в C:\Windows\System32, а если 64-битная, то в C:\Windows\SysWOW64.
- Если система оповестит вас о том, что вам нужно разрешение для изменения файлов в системной папке, нажмите «Разрешить».
- Теперь зарегистрируйте этот файл в системе, чтобы он был распознан и начал выполняться. Для этого нажмите Win + R, и в открывшемся окошке распечатайте или скопируйте отсюда и вставьте следующую команду: regsvr32 OpenAL32.dll.
- Подтвердите действие, после чего закройте окно и пробуйте запустится по новой. В некоторых случаях может понадобиться перезагрузка системы.
В появившемся окне введите нужную команду
Другие возможные варианты
Если почему-то ни один из вышеперечисленных способов вам так и не помог, примите к сведению следующие рекомендации. Возможно именно они вам и помогут.
- Выполните переустановку программы или игры, которая не запускается из-за отсутствия файла OpenAL32.dll. Возможно, при установке в предыдущий раз случилась какая-то ошибка и именно сейчас всё начнёт работать как положено.
- Не пренебрегайте регулярно выходящими обновлениями Windows. Многие пользователи не хотят поддерживать систему в обновлённом состоянии, так как переживают, что какое-то обновление приведёт к сбою в работе. Это случается очень редко, а чаще всего разработчики операционки выпускают последние обновления, способствующие гораздо лучшей и стабильной работе.
- На крайний случай переустановите Windows. При этом рекомендуем воспользоваться лицензионной копией, но, если возможность приобрести её отсутствует, скачайте оригинальные образы MSDN, а не различные репаки.
C помощью лицензионной копии переустановите операционную систему
Как исправить ошибку
Сначала убедитесь, что один или несколько компонентов ОпенАЛ не попали в немилость к вашему антивирусу и из-за этого отсутствуют. Часто случается так, что именно он становится причиной удаления файлов и, как следствие, появления ошибки.
Также, когда возникает ошибка: «запуск программы невозможен так, как отсутствует openal32.dll» или «OpenAL cant create sound device» не нужно пытаться скачать отдельно dll-файл в сети. Это не только не решит проблему, но и может привести к серьезным последствиям, если вы скачаете вирус. Нужно переустанавливать весь пакет OpenAL. Именно о том, как это делается мы и поговорим ниже.
- Скачиваем программу OpenAL по кнопке внизу этой странички. После того как она будет загружена, запускаем от имени администратора (кликнуть по ярлыку правой клавишей нашего манипулятора и выбрать пункт, обозначенный цифрой «2»).
- Принимаем лицензию, которую нам предлагает инсталлятор. Для этого жмем «ОК».
- По прошествии нескольких секунд наша установка будет завершена. Опять жмем «ОК».
Вот и все, теперь библиотека OpenAL благополучно установлена на наш компьютер или ноутбук и в дальнейшем ошибки возникать не должны.
Программа, которую вы установили подходит для таких операционных систем:
Как исправить ошибку
Сначала убедитесь, что один или несколько компонентов ОпенАЛ не попали в немилость к вашему антивирусу и из-за этого отсутствуют. Часто случается так, что именно он становится причиной удаления файлов и, как следствие, появления ошибки.
Также, когда возникает ошибка: «запуск программы невозможен так, как отсутствует openal32.dll» или «OpenAL cant create sound device» не нужно пытаться скачать отдельно dll-файл в сети. Это не только не решит проблему, но и может привести к серьезным последствиям, если вы скачаете вирус. Нужно переустанавливать весь пакет OpenAL. Именно о том, как это делается мы и поговорим ниже.
- Скачиваем программу OpenAL по кнопке внизу этой странички. После того как она будет загружена, запускаем от имени администратора (кликнуть по ярлыку правой клавишей нашего манипулятора и выбрать пункт, обозначенный цифрой «2»).
- Принимаем лицензию, которую нам предлагает инсталлятор. Для этого жмем «ОК».
- По прошествии нескольких секунд наша установка будет завершена. Опять жмем «ОК».
Вот и все, теперь библиотека OpenAL благополучно установлена на наш компьютер или ноутбук и в дальнейшем ошибки возникать не должны.
Программа, которую вы установили подходит для таких операционных систем: